Transaction 0c9408645a2700ec5b4da0c709fd10cd9677be1f6459649a7d30bbec30793247
1 Input
1 Output
-
0c9408645a2700ec5b4da0c709fd10cd9677be1f6459649a7d30bbec30793247:0
- value
- 753043
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 45ef7486289036694448b4c13f29203b204f12b1 OP_EQUAL
- address
- 384oQR9LQC6rua7udHiDhzn2fFW3a9iPuA